Understanding Diesel Performance Chips
A diesel performance chip is an aftermarket device designed to modify the engine’s performance parameters. By recalibrating the engine’s computer, these chips can unlock additional horsepower and torque, which is particularly beneficial for towing and hauling heavy loads.

Considerations Before Purchasing
While many owners have had positive experiences, there are important considerations to keep in mind before purchasing a diesel performance chip:
- Warranty Concerns: Modifying your vehicle’s engine can void the warranty. Check with the manufacturer before making changes.
- Installation: Some chips require professional installation, which can add to the overall cost.
- Compatibility: Ensure the chip is compatible with your specific vehicle model and year.
- Potential for Engine Damage: Improper tuning can lead to engine issues. It’s crucial to choose a reputable brand.
